What is parasailing?
Parasailing, also known as para-kiting, is a recreational kiting activity where a person is towed behind a vehicle (usually a motor boat or a land vehicle) while attached to a specially designed canopy wing that resembles a parachute, known as parasail wing. The harness attaches the pilot to the parasail which is connected to the boat or vehicle by the tow rope. The vehicle then drives off carrying the parascender and person into the air. The parascender has little or no control over the parachute. One can feel the rush with the sea breeze whipping through your hair, with the vast blue ocean below and the sky above. Any special skills or expertise is not required to enjoy parasailing.
